软件升级可以带来什么影响
随着技术的发展和市场的变化,软件升级成为了企业持续发展的重要环节。通过软件升级,企业可以优化用户体验、提高系统性能、增加新功能、修复安全漏洞,从而保持市场竞争力。
1.评估需求与目标。
在开始软件升级之前,需要评估当前软件的功能、性能、安全性和用户体验等方面,确定需要改进或新增的功能。此外,要明确软件升级的目标,例如提高系统效率、增加用户基数、增强安全性等。
2.制定计划与预算。
根据评估结果,制定详细的软件升级计划,包括升级的模块、时间表、资源需求和预算。确保计划中考虑到所有相关因素,并预留一定的缓冲时间以应对出现的意外情况。
3.设计与开发。
根据计划,进行软件的设计与开发工作。这包括新功能的开发、旧功能的优化以及界面调整。在设计阶段,要充分考虑用户体验和易用性,确保新的软件版本在功能和外观上都能满足用户需求。
4.测试与验证。
完成设计与开发后,进行全面的测试与验证。这包括单元测试、集成测试、系统测试和验收测试等。确保软件在各种预期的环境和配置中都能正常运行,并满足制定的需求和目标。对于发现的缺陷和问题,及时进行调整和修复。
5.发布与部署。
完成测试与验证后,进行软件的发布与部署工作。这包括将软件部署到生产环境、配置相关参数、进行用户培训和提供支持等。确保软件能够顺利上线运行,并且用户能够快速适应新的功能和界面。
6.监控与维护。
软件上线后,进行持续的监控和维护工作。这包括监控系统的性能、安全性和稳定性,及时发现并解决潜在的问题。此外,根据用户的反馈和市场变化,进行软件的进一步优化和更新。
7.评估与反馈。
在软件升级后,进行全面的评估工作。这包括评估新功能的效果、系统性能的提升、用户满意度的变化等。根据评估结果,总结经验教训,并为下一次软件升级提供参考和建议。此外,及时收集用户反馈,持续改进软件以满足不断变化的市场需求。